Each social media platform has its own optimized video specifications for aspect ratio, resolution, file size, and codec. Successfully sharing content requires tailoring your media to these rules. This article provides a targeted guide on how to turn video format specifically for platforms like YouTube, Instagram, Facebook, and TikTok. We will outline their unique requirements and demonstrate the conversion strategies needed to ensure your videos look their best and perform well in each distinct digital environment, making the process of how to turn video format a strategic part of content creation.For YouTube, the process of how to turn video format is geared towards high quality and broad compatibility. YouTube recommends uploading in MP4 format with the H.264 codec. For standard HD, a resolution of 1920x1080 (16:9) is ideal. The platform can handle very high bitrates, so if quality is your priority, do not over-compress. Knowing how to turn video format for YouTube means creating a file that serves as a high-quality master from which YouTube can generate its own streaming variants. Vertical or square videos are also supported but are less common for the main YouTube viewing experience.In contrast, understanding how to turn video format for Instagram requires thinking about multiple formats within one app. Instagram Feed prefers square (1:1) or vertical (4:5) videos, while Instagram Stories and Reels demand the full vertical 9:16 aspect ratio. The platform heavily favors the MP4 format. The key skill in how to turn video format for Instagram is often cropping and resizing to fit these strict aspect ratios without losing important visual elements. File sizes are also limited, so efficient compression with the H.264 codec at a moderate bitrate is necessary.For TikTok and similar short-form platforms, the native format is unequivocally vertical (9:16). The entire process of how to turn video format for TikTok revolves around adapting horizontal footage to fit this frame, often through creative cropping, split-screen effects, or adding complementary graphics to the top and bottom. The resolution should be 1080x1920 pixels. Mastering how to turn video format for these platforms is less about technical compression and more about intelligent visual adaptation—transforming your content to feel native to the vertical, full-screen, fast-paced scrolling experience.
